If not in "Recycle Bin " then where?
 
I somehow deleted an Excel file that I have been working on for many hours.
It is not in the recycle bin. I did a search and cannot find it. Please help
if you have any ideas.

Thanks

Gord Dibben

If not in "Recycle Bin " then where?
 
My idea would be that your recycle bin is set to be bypassed when you delete.

If other deleted files show up in the bin then that would not be the case.

Had you saved it before you "deleted" it?

If not, it would not be on your computer.

If you were working on an existing workbook then that should still be around,
but not with the many hours of work extant.
